摘要: 采用阳离子聚合物聚环氧氯丙烷二甲铵(EPI-DMA)和聚二甲基二烯丙基氯化铵(PDMDAAC)分别对钠基膨润土进行了改性,研究了改性膨润土吸附苯酚的机理及其主要影响因素。实验结果表明,膨润土经阳离子聚合物改性后,吸附苯酚的能力大大提高。振荡时间、温度、pH值、离子浓度对阳离子聚合物/膨润土吸附苯酚的性能均有一定的影响。PDMDAAC/膨润土和EPI-DMA/膨润土分别在振荡时间为20min和60min时,达到吸附平衡;温度升高,吸附量下降,不利于吸附反应的进行;pH

Abstract: Two cationic polymer-epicholorohydrin-dimethylamine(EPI-DMA) and poly dimethyldiallylammonium (PDMDAAC) as intercalary reagents were respectively used to prepare a series of cationic polymer/bentonites. The adsorption of phenol on cationic polymer/bentonite and major effect factors were studied. The results showed that the adsorption ability of bentonite for phenol was improved greatly after modification. The pH of the solution, temperature, time of reaction and salt concentration have influences on the adsorption.
